Second phase of the PCB Conditioning Camp kicks off at NHPC today
LAHORE: The second phase of the players’ conditioning camp under the supervision of the Pakistan Cricket Board (PCB), started today at the National High Performance Center (NHPC).
The second phase of the camp also started with an introductory session by Head Coach Saqlain Mushtaq, and NHPC Bowling Coach Umar Rasheed explained the purpose of the camp to the players.

Hitting coach Muhammad Yousuf and former all-rounder Abdul Razzaq also attended the introductory session.
All 33 players were present on the opening day of the camp and also participated in the post-net and field presentation sessions.
